Professor Alex Keena: Redistricting and Redistricting Reform

Join the League of Women Voters of Nevada as we welcome Dr. Alex Keena, Political Science Professor, Virginia Commonwealth University.  Dr. Keena studies and writes about redistricting and redistricting reform, including an important article on the independent redistricting commission amendment controversy in Virginia.

You can read that article here: On Redistricting, Data, Facts and Evidence Matter

Dr. Keena will join us on April 25, 2020, from 10:00 to 11:30 a.m., through Zoom.

Appeal Filed & Motion to Dismiss Response

Despite winning the legal challenge against the Fair Maps Nevada description of effect, the prevailing attorney filed an appeal with the Nevada Supreme Court.

We are asking for the appeal to be dismissed and for sanctions.
